ABSTRACT:
The present invention can rotationally drive a motor with main drive pulses corresponding to loads with the simple constitution without using a counter circuit. A control circuit, in driving a motor with a second main drive pulse, when a rotation detection signal which is indicative of the rotation of the motor is detected by a rotation detection circuit after a predetermined reference time elapses, continues rotational driving of the motor with the second main drive pulse, when the rotation detection signal is detected before the predetermined reference time elapses, changes the rotational driving of the motor with a first main drive pulse having a shorter pulse width than the second main drive pulse, and when the rotation detection signal is not detected, forcibly rotationally drives the motor with a correction drive pulse having a largest pulse width and, thereafter, rotationally drives the motor with the first main drive pulse.
